Abstract :
We present for the first time a comprehensive study of the static and dynamic properties of a coolerless tunable three-section DBR laser. Wavelength tuning and thermal drift under uncooled conditions are investigated. Variance of modulation bandwidth with temperature rise and wavelength control is studied, and then verified by uncooled direct modulation performance with clear open eye diagrams. Satisfactory direct modulation is demonstrated at bit rate of up to 6Gbit/s, which is believed to be the fastest out of devices of similar structure so far.
